What is Voxeljet?
Founded in 1995 as a spin-off from the Technical University Munich, Voxeljet has evolved into a globally recognized provider of industrial 3D printing systems and on-demand parts. The company's core mission is to establish a new manufacturing standard by developing generative processes for the series production of complex components. Its technology is utilized across various industries, enabling advancements in aerospace, mobility, and engineering solutions. Voxeljet's journey began with a focus on UV-resins and has since expanded to encompass a comprehensive suite of 3D printing capabilities for commercial applications.
How much funding has Voxeljet raised?
Voxeljet has raised a total of $84.5M across 1 funding round:
Stock Offering
$84.5M
Stock Issuance/Offering (2013): $84.5M, investors not publicly disclosed
